Default 2017 Corvette engine warning-bad spark plug?

I have a 2017 l2 corvette stingray with just over 11,ooo.miles Yesterday i got an engine warning lite and the car was shaking badly...
Turns out if was a miss fire in cylinder #1...Spark plug was bad..They are going to replace and drive around to see if anything else happens???
Has anyone had this issue...It happend 2 months after warrenty was out.......They said they had no idea why it happened...I guess you just cross it up to shi* happens????
Scared me to death...I could just see a bill for thousands...Still going to be $200+ ...Its a corvette

Yep, Sh**t happens usually those plugs are good to 80,000 or more! but they are considered consumables. so no coverage
if it is any consolation probably never happen again (to You)
